CVE-2026-15420
Nexter Blocks <= 5.0.0 - Authenticated (Subscriber+) Path Traversal to Arbitrary CSS/JS File Deletion via 'plus_name' Parameter
Description

The Nexter Blocks – Gutenberg Blocks, Page Builder & AI Website Builder pl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Directory Traversal in all versions up to, and including, 5.0.0 via the 'plus_name' parameter.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with subscriber-level access and above, to delete arbitrary JS/CSS files on the server, which can lead to denial of service or destruction of critical plugin and theme assets.

Solution
Update the Nexter Blocks plugin to version 5.0.1 or later to fix the directory traversal vulnerability.
